bonding txadd-timer <seconds>

Use the bonding txadd-timer command to specify the value (in seconds) for the aggregate call connect
timeout. Use the no form of this command to return to the default value.

Syntax Description

<seconds>

Specifies the number of seconds the endpoint will wait for additional channels (to
add to the bonded aggregate) before considering the bonding negotiation a
failure.

Default Values

By default, the bonding txadd-timer value is 50 seconds.

Applicable Platforms

This command applies to the NetVanta 1000R, 3000, and 4000 Series units.

Command History

Release 1.1

Command was introduced.

Functional Notes

Specifies the length of time both endpoints wait for additional calls to be connected at the end of
negotiation before deciding that the bonding call has failed. The factory default setting is sufficient for most
calls to connect, although when dialing overseas it may be necessary to lengthen this timer to allow for
slower call routing.

Usage Examples

The following example defines a bonding txadd-timer value of 95 seconds:

(config)#interface bri 1/2

(config-bri 1/2)#bonding txadd-timer 95
